Transaction 6f5383d17fee907097783038e16616e96a153e91094b012075d6760dbff5bcae
1 Input
1 Output
-
6f5383d17fee907097783038e16616e96a153e91094b012075d6760dbff5bcae:0
- value
- 413037
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e35938f300d03e014d85f6a94cdfa80265560f2c OP_EQUAL
- address
- 3NR8CNfTR7Eycy6XhCePYi4tBzHBS1UXhh